Man quizzed over brutal daylight axe attack in London

A MAN was last night being questioned over a brutal daylight axe murder which stunned residents in an upmarket London area.

Witnesses described how the victim’s head was turned to “mush” after he was set upon in Eton Avenue, Swiss Cottage, north London.

Nick Blackford, 20, said the “calm and precise” killer seemed unworried as he handed himself over to armed police.

Other witnesses had told him how the attacker shouted “you’ve had this coming for 20 years” before he bludgeoned his victim to death with the 2ft weapon.

The 61-year-old victim was married with children and lived nearby, while the suspect was from Camden.

Detectives are investigating links between the two men, who are thought to have known each other.

The suspect, aged 37, was taken to Holborn police station.

Scotland Yard said a post mortem on the victim is to be held today.

Police said he suffered head and facial injuries but had not been decapitated.
